Phnom Penh to Siem Reap
See more
Meals: B
After breakfast, drive from Phnom Penh to Siem Reap, taking about 7.5 to 8 hours including the stops to visit some attractions along the way.
En route, you will first stop in Kompong Thom town to visit the ruined temples in Sambor Prei Kuk, the ancient capital of the Khmer between the 6th and 7th century. Second stop will be at the Naga Bridge built in the 12th century. It is well reserved and now still used by local people. Arrive in Siem Reap in the afternoon.

Siem Reap Hiking Experience
See more
Meals: B
After breakfast, take a tuk-tuk to Angkor Thom. Your hiking will start from the South Gate. Along the ancient city wall, walk towards the West Gate and make a stop to visit the Corner Temple. Near the West Gate, visit the village outside the city wall where you can see the daily life of local villagers.
Then, walk inside the ancient city of Angkor Thom. First, visit the Bayon Temple where you will be surrounded by 216 gigantic stone faces which fame as “Khmer Smile”, followed by the Terrace of Elephants, the Royal Palace, and the Terrace of the Leper King.
Continue to hike north to get away from the crowded tour groups and walk through the forests to the Temple Preah Khan and Ta Keo Temple.
Your easy hiking tour will finish in Ta Prohm Temple, which is widely known as “lost to the jungle temple”. You will be pick up by Tuk Tuk from Ta Prohm Temple and transfer back to the hotel. The rest of the day will be free for you to relax.

Phnom Kulen National Park Hiking
See more
Meals: B
Today, you will take an excursion to Phnom Kulen National Park. Drive out of the hassle city at 8:30 am, pass tranquil countryside, and finally arrive at Phnom Kulen, a beautiful national park that provides a great place to cool off and the stunning nature to see.
Phnom Kulen used to be the ancient capital city in 802AD after King Jayavarman II was initiated as the royal “God of the King”. Walk to visit Preah Ang Thom, a reclining giant Buddha statue. Continue to witness the historical site of 1000 linga carvings under the riverbed.
Also, head to see the secret pool where the white clear water come out of the ground all year round. Then go to the cool waterfall where you can refresh, bathe and swim. Near the waterfall, there are some local huts where you can stop to enjoy local lunch and have fresh coconut.
